To start I’ve recently become a mod over at another site and they have some VERY interesting things that, if possible to implement here, would REALLY help out the site.

1) Sync List
–> Their sync list is automatic for each section and takes the title and link of any approved posts and places it in a sticky-ed topic in the top of that section.

Benefits:
Sync lists allow users to find links to games faster and it keeps the forums more organized.
In addition, if someone is doing a request folks filling the request can first see if the game is already on the list.

Drawback:
The first and foremost drawback would be the need for established threads to slowly be broken down as there could only be one thread per game or wares – like the ESR Compatibility section.

Additionally, this would require mods being proactive instead of reactive.

2) Moderator Control Panel:
This panel is set up in such a way as allow mods to see problems before they become huge issue.
By having dead links automatically reported a mod can easily delete dead threads/post and/or inform uploads of their posts are down and give them a set time to re-up the links.

Benefits:
It makes modding easier and additional it allows for the site to be more alive by having dead topics removed quickly and dead links replaced just as so.

Drawback:
I honestly can think of any.

////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
I understand that much of this would require some work at the site, and a totally new attitude over at this site however I also feel that by cleaning it up we could, and would, grow as a community for uploaders, downloaders, and those in-between.
